About The Team

Stripe’s Customer Success Managers are ultimately responsible for the complete post-sales lifecycle of a Stripe user, and through your partnership, users will derive maximum value from their investments, leading to project success, retention, and renewal. Few roles provide such a direct impact on the growth of the company.

What you’ll do

You will become a trusted advisor to these customers, will deeply understand their business and their needs, and help them maximize the value they get from Stripe. This role involves working closely with the user account team, senior executives and engaging in product, payments, and technical conversations at multiple levels of the organization. You will be the user’s internal advocate, helping ensure an excellent Stripe experience, and gathering feedback on ways that Stripe can build the next generation of user-focused solutions. You will love this job if you are a natural relationship and business builder.

Responsibilities

  • Lead the post-sale the engagement, retention, and growth of your customers partnered closely with the Account Executive
  • Support expansion of your accounts--identify opportunities, drive business outcomes, ensure customers are successful in partnership with the account team
  • Build and foster relationships with senior executives in business, product, engineering, finance, and IT in partnership with the Account Executive and team
  • Evangelize Stripe customer success stories and customer success systems and processes
  • Articulate and drive customer use cases, customer value and expansion while maintaining trusted customer advisor status
  • Serve as a trusted payments and commerce advisor to the customer and educate them on the use and benefits of our products and our industry
  • Aligned with the account team perform quarterly business reviews to align on business priorities, payments performance, optimization opportunities, Stripe product roadmap, review services satisfaction, share usage patterns or insights, surface issues, provide guidance on how to optimize the value from Stripe, and identify product expansion opportunities
  • Advocate for the customer to internal stakeholders. Share customer feedback and insights to Product Management, Engineering, Support, Marketing, and Sales on the innovation and improvement needed to optimize the Stripe user experience
  • Drive overall account health including payments performance, cost optimization, product adoption, usage velocity, account renewals and growth, referrals, and customer satisfaction

Hybrid work at Stripe

This role is available either in an office or a remote location (typically, 35+ miles or 56+ km from a Stripe office).

Office-assigned Stripes spend at least 50% of the time in a given month in their local office or with users. This hits a balance between bringing people together for in-person collaboration and learning from each other, while supporting flexibility about how to do this in a way that makes sense for individuals and their teams.

A remote location, in most cases, is defined as being 35 miles (56 kilometers) or more from one of our offices. While you would be welcome to come into the office for team/business meetings, on-sites, meet-ups, and events, our expectation is you would regularly work from home rather than a Stripe office. Stripe does not cover the cost of relocating to a remote location. We encourage you to apply for roles that match the location where you currently or plan to live.

Pay and benefits

The annual US base salary range for this role is $124,900 - $247,600. For sales roles, the range provided is the role’s On Target Earnings ("OTE") range, meaning that the range includes both the sales commissions/sales bonuses target and annual base salary for the role. This salary range may be inclusive of several career levels at Stripe and will be narrowed during the interview process based on a number of factors, including the candidate’s experience, qualifications, and location. Applicants interested in this role and who are not located in the US may request the annual salary range for their location during the interview process.

Additional benefits for this role may include: equity, company bonus or sales commissions/bonuses; 401(k) plan; medical, dental, and vision benefits; and wellness stipends.
